About
At Foundation Direct Family Care in Dalton, Georgia, two board-certified family medicine physicians deliver direct, relationship-driven primary care. Dr. Kayla Dziuba and Dr. Michelle Little met during residency at Floyd Family Medicine in Rome, Georgia. They share a deep commitment to patient-centered medicine and a passion for problem solving. Both completed their residencies in 2019 and co-founded Dalton's first direct primary care practice together.
The practice covers a broad clinical range. Services include family medicine, urgent care, women's health, hormone replacement therapy, lifestyle medicine, weight management, chronic disease care, mental health, and immigration medical exams. The in-house pharmacy offers after-hours locker pick-up for medication convenience. Both doctors speak Spanish, making the practice accessible to Dalton's Spanish-speaking community. Foundation Direct Family Care also offers corporate memberships for small and mid-sized businesses, including on-site visits and flu clinics.

Frequently Asked Questions
Membership at Foundation Direct Family Care costs $80 per month for patients ages 0 to 17, $100 per month for adults ages 18 to 64, and $120 per month for patients 65 and older. A family plan covering up to two adults and two children runs $330 per month. A one-time enrollment fee of $75 applies, but the practice waives it for members who pay annually. All memberships run month-to-month with no long-term contract.
Your membership includes unlimited visits with your doctor, whether in person, by phone, video, email, or text. Members also receive discounted in-house lab work and access to the in-house pharmacy at reduced prices. The pharmacy offers after-hours locker pick-up for added convenience. There are no co-pays and no hidden costs.

Foundation Direct Family Care uses a waitlist enrollment process. Most patients join within four to six weeks of signing up. No credit card is required to add your name to the waitlist. Once a spot opens, the practice will walk you through enrollment.
Yes. Foundation Direct Family Care offers same-day and next-day appointments for acute care needs. All visits are by appointment. The practice is not a walk-in clinic, but members can call or text during business hours to schedule quickly.
Yes. Members can connect with their doctor by phone, video call, email, or text. The practice aims to respond to all patient messages within 24 hours. Doctors prioritize in-person appointments during the day and check messages multiple times daily.
Yes. Non-members can access urgent care at Foundation Direct Family Care for $200 per visit. The practice schedules appointments by call or text, so there is no waiting room wait. The practice does not bill insurance for these visits, and patients never receive a surprise bill in the mail.
Yes. Foundation Direct Family Care offers corporate memberships for small businesses with fewer than 10 employees and mid-sized businesses with 10 or more employees. Both plans run $80 per month per employee and include unlimited primary care visits, same-day access, on-site visits, flu clinics, and in-house lab and pharmacy services.
Yes. Both Dr. Kayla Dziuba and Dr. Michelle Little speak Spanish. The practice also provides immigration exam information in Spanish for patients navigating the I-693 process.
Yes. Dr. Kayla Dziuba is a licensed Civil Surgeon and performs I-693 immigration medical exams. The exam costs $400 cash and includes the medical exam, all required USCIS lab tests, and completion of the I-693 form. The practice also provides immigration exam FAQs in Spanish.
